Stratistics MRCによると、自動車用ピストンピンの世界市場は2023年に3億1,020万米ドルを占め、予測期間中のCAGRは6.2%で成長し、2030年には4億7,270万米ドルに達すると予測されています。

自動車用ピストンピン市場は、内燃エンジンの重要な部品であるピストンピン(リストピンとも呼ばれる)の製造、流通、販売を扱う自動車産業の一分野を指します。ピストンピンは、ピストンとコネクティングロッド間の連結リンクとして機能し、エンジン内でのスムーズな往復運動を可能にします。最新のエンジンの厳しい要件を満たすため、製造業者は軽量で耐久性があり、摩擦に強いピストンピンの製造にますます力を入れています。

予測期間中、ドライフィルム潤滑剤セグメントが最大となる見込み

ドライフィルム潤滑剤セグメントは、エンジン性能と寿命を向上させる優れた潤滑ソリューションを提供することで、予測期間中に最大となる見込みです。これらの潤滑剤は通常、二硫化モリブデンやグラファイトなどの固体潤滑材料でできており、ピストンピンに薄膜として塗布され、可動部品間の摩擦と摩耗を低減します。摩擦を最小限に抑えることで、ドライフィルム潤滑剤はエンジン効率を高め、燃料消費量の低減と排出ガスの削減に貢献します。ピストンピンにドライフィルム潤滑剤を使用することで、部品の寿命が延び、メンテナンスの必要性が減り、エンジン全体の信頼性が向上します。

According to Stratistics MRC, the Global Automotive Piston Pin Market is accounted for $310.2 million in 2023 and is expected to reach $472.7 million by 2030 growing at a CAGR of 6.2% during the forecast period. The Automotive Piston Pin Market refers to the sector within the automotive industry that deals with the manufacturing, distribution, and sale of piston pins, also known as wrist pins, which are crucial components in internal combustion engines. Piston pins serve as connecting links between the piston and the connecting rod, enabling smooth reciprocating motion within the engine. Manufacturers are increasingly focusing on producing lightweight, durable, and friction-resistant piston pins to meet the stringent requirements of modern engines.

The dry film lubricants segment is expected to be the largest during the forecast period

Dry Film Lubricants segment is expected to be the largest during the forecast period by providing superior lubrication solutions that improve engine performance and longevity. These lubricants, typically made of solid lubricating materials such as molybdenum disulfide or graphite, are applied as thin films to piston pins, reducing friction and wear between moving parts. By minimizing friction, dry film lubricants enhance engine efficiency, contributing to lower fuel consumption and reduced emissions. The use of dry film lubricants in piston pins extends component lifespan, reduces maintenance requirements, and enhances overall engine reliability.
